View messages on a SIM card

Select

Menu

>

Messaging

and

Options

>

SIM messages

.

Before you can view SIM messages, you must copy them to a

folder in your device.
1. Select

Options

>

Mark/Unmark

>

Mark

or

Mark all

to

mark messages.

2. Select

Options

>

Copy

. A list of folders opens.

3. To start copying, select a folder. To view the messages,

open the folder.

Cell broadcast messages

Select

Menu

>

Messaging

and

Options

>

Cell broadcast

.

Cell broadcast (network service) allows you to receive

messages on various topics, such as weather or traffic

conditions, from your service provider. For available topics

and relevant topic numbers, contact your service provider.
Cell broadcast messages cannot be received in UMTS

networks. A packet data connection may prevent cell

broadcast reception.

Service commands

Select

Menu

>

Messaging

and

Options

>

Service

commands

.

With service commands (network service) you can enter and

send service requests (also known as USSD commands), such

as activation commands for network services, to your service

provider.

Messaging settings

The settings may be preconfigured in your device, or you may

receive them in a message. To enter settings manually, fill in

all fields marked with

Must be defined

or an asterisk.

Some or all message centres or access points may be preset

for your device by your service provider, and you may not be

able to change, create, edit, or remove them.

Text message settings

Select

Menu

>

Messaging

and

Options

>

Settings

>

Text

message

.

Select from the following:

Message centres

— View a list of all text message centres

that have been defined.

Message centre in use

— Select which message centre

to use to deliver text messages.

Character encoding

— To use character conversion to

another encoding system when available, select

Reduced

support

.

Receive report

— Select whether the network sends

delivery reports on your messages (network service).

Message validity

— Select how long the message centre

resends your message if the first attempt fails (network

service). If the message cannot be sent within the validity

period, the message is deleted from the message centre.

Message sent as

— To learn if your message centre is

able to convert text messages into these other formats,

contact your service provider.

Preferred connection

— Select the connection to use.
